Rating: ★★★★★ 5 / 5 (5 Reviews)
Balance Wellness Centers, LLC is a Nutritionist located in Balance Wellness Centers, LLC, 117 Flinn St, Batavia, IL 60510
You can reach Balance Wellness Centers, LLC through the contact information provided on our page. You can also access our location using Google Maps.
Address: Balance Wellness Centers, LLC, 117 Flinn St, Batavia, IL 60510 Batavia, IL Elgin
Phone: +16303768186